Free Horror Story Convention Comes to Weston-super-Mare

Halloween may be months away, but fans of spooky tales won’t have to wait to get their scare fix. The third annual Chapter 3: Weston Horror Book convention is coming to Weston-super-Mare, celebrating dark fiction and indie horror writing.

Organised by Indie Horror Chapter, this free event will take place on September 6 at The Royal Hotel. More than 40 independent horror authors from the UK and beyond will be on hand to meet readers, share their stories, and participate in engaging Q&A sessions and quizzes.

Unlike a typical book fair, Chapter 3 offers a unique, interactive experience where visitors can connect directly with some of the genre’s freshest voices. The event follows successful previous editions held in Birmingham and Canterbury.

Among the authors attending are Matt Shaw, Justin Boote, and DE McCluskey. In addition to promoting horror writing, the convention will also support the Weston-super-Mare and North Somerset Samaritans charity, raising funds for this vital community service.
